EDEKA Rhein-Ruhr relies on Witron

EDEKA, Germany's largest food retailer, is working with Witron to build its fifth logistics center using Witron OPM technology.

In future, almost 600 EDEKA and Trinkgut stores will be supplied from the new distribution center in Oberhausen. © phase 5 GmbH

From the beginning of 2022, the new distribution center at the Oberhausen site will supply almost 600 stores of the EDEKA regional company Rhein-Ruhr with a good 10,000 different items from the dry goods range every day. As general contractor, Witron is responsible for the planning, integration and service of all IT and mechanical components in the dry goods range.

EDEKA's main reason for the new building in Oberhausen was that the regional warehouse in Moers could no longer be economically modernized or expanded due to its age and location and will now be integrated into the new logistics center. In addition, the Oberhausen site will take on an expanded regional warehouse range in order to relieve the central warehouse in Hamm in the future.

The 39,000m2 facility with a total of 57,000 pallet spaces, 450,000 tray spaces and 57 highly dynamic storage and retrieval machines is designed for a daily picking capacity of 252,000 retail units. The majority of these are placed on pallets or roll containers fully automatically, error-free and in line with store requirements by 22 COM machines. Bulky items are picked by logistics employees supported by a pick-by-voice system, controlled by the semi-automated Witron Car Picking System (CPS). This enables several store orders to be picked in parallel on one industrial truck. Half, third and quarter pallets are placed fully automatically on pallet and roll containers by the Witron Display Pallet Picking system (DPP). An intelligent Witron IT ecosystem ensures the holistic networking of all processes within the internal and external supply chain, guaranteeing a high degree of flexibility and process optimization in real time.

As in the logistics locations realized by Witron in Hamm (EDEKA Rhein-Ruhr), Landsberg/Lech (EDEKA Südbayern), Zarrentin (EDEKA Nord) and Berbersdorf (EDEKA Nordbayern, Sachsen, Thüringen), a Witron onsite team is responsible for the maintenance and servicing of all process and system components.
